The first step for any veteran or their family is to connect with the Veterans Affairs office. The VA offers benefits that can significantly offset the cost of assisted living. The Aid and Attendance pension is a crucial benefit for veterans or surviving spouses who require assistance with daily activities. This is not just for service-related injuries, so it’s worth exploring even if your loved one served during peacetime. To start, you’ll need to gather discharge papers (DD-214), medical evidence of need, and financial documentation. Local resources like the Muskingum County Veterans Service Office, located in Zanesville, can provide invaluable, free assistance with this application process. Their guidance can demystify the paperwork and help ensure you access every benefit earned.
When considering facilities near Dresden, you’ll find several reputable assisted living communities in Zanesville, Newark, and Coshocton that are accustomed to serving veterans. As you tour these communities, look beyond the beautiful common areas. Ask specific questions about their experience with veteran residents. Do they have staff trained to understand the nuances of military life? Do they facilitate connections with local veteran organizations, like the VFW or American Legion posts in Zanesville? A community that actively fosters this camaraderie can make a profound difference in your loved one’s sense of belonging and purpose. The change of seasons here in Ohio also means considering practicalities; inquire about how the community handles winter weather, ensuring safe access for family visits from Dresden and reliable transportation to any necessary VA medical appointments.
